Etymology[edit]

From bag (behind) +‎ del (part). Compare German Hinterteil. The sense "disadvantage" is influenced by fordel (advantage) and German Nachteil (disadvantage).

Pronunciation[edit]

Noun[edit]

bagdel c (singular definite bagdelen, plural indefinite bagdele)

  1. behind, bottom, buttocks
    Synonyms: bag, numse, rumpe, røv
  2. (proscribed) disadvantage
    Synonym: ulempe
    Antonym: fordel
